Most are going to say buy a full-size safe, but if you're only gong to own one or two long guns, can't afford a full-size safe or have limited space, check out the Barska HQ800. I bought one for my shotgun and have been impressed with it so far .It can be opened with a biometric fingerprint, combo on the keypad or key. It's a lot burlier than I thought it would be. Just make sure you anchor it to the wall because it will be prone to tip over when it's opened, plus it won't be as easy for someone to just walk off with it if it's secured. I have it mounted in my closet next to my bed.

An acceptable gun safe is either one the following: A gun safe that meets all of the following standards: Shall be able to fully contain firearms and provide for their secure storage. Shall have a locking system consisting of at minimum a mechanical or electronic combination lock. The mechanical or electronic combination lock utilized by the safe shall have at least 10,000 possible combinations consisting of a minimum three numbers, letters, or symbols. The lock shall be protected by a case hardened (Rc 60+) drill resistant steel plate, or drill resistant material of equivalent strength.
